  • Patent number: 8477045
    Abstract: An apparatus comprises a shipping box containing an access area and a configurable electronic device. The configurable electronic device comprises an electrical connector accessible via the access area on the shipping box. The configurable electronic device also comprises a management module that receives electrical power via the electrical connector when a single external cable is mated to the electrical connector through the access area. The management module receives configuration information via the single external cable while the configurable electronic device is still in the shipping box and without having host logic in the configurable electronic device being powered up. In other embodiments, multiple configurable electronic devices can be reconfigured simultaneously and wirelessly by an external programming unit.

  • Patent number: 7613937
    Abstract: Embodiments of the invention provide a method and an apparatus for utilizing a microcontroller to provide an automatic order and timing power and reset sequencer. A first inter-integrated circuit (I2C) register table containing a modifiable system power-up sequence is accessed. An automatic system power-up operation is then performed in the order of the power-up sequence defined by the first I2C register table.

  • Patent number: 6934784
    Abstract: A method and system for system-management event detection, consolidation, reporting and storage is provided. The method and system may be used in a computer system for above-mentioned purposes. The method and system may be connected to central processing unit through a memory interface. The method and system comprises several system-management event sources that monitor system management events in the computer system. Each system-management-event source is connected to at least one system-management-event node that is in a communication connection with a system-management event-module. Each system-management-event node is operable to detect and transmit data about system-management events to the system-management-event module. The system-management-event module is able to report the occurrence of an event, is able to store data about system-management events and is operable to transmit data about system-management events to the central processing unit.
